More model informationThis small bell was scanned by us for the museum “Haus der Geschichte BW”. This object has quite a dramatic story. When WW2 ended, an altar boy ran out of the church to ring the bell and tell everyone that the war was over.
Unfortunately, a soldier didn’t notice quickly enough and a shot went off, hitting the altar boy.
Sometimes it seems that something above us protects us from death. In this case, the bullet hit the bell (you can see the bullet hole) and penetrated the 1st wall. The fragments of the bullet were deflected - the altar boy survived without injuries but probably with a firm belief in something higher.
